From the time known the Human race has come into existence and for centuries, Human Beings are confronted with one major personal trait of FEAR. No Human is exception. FEAR is instilled in Human Nature from the birth in all Human beings among other personal straits like SEX, ANGER, GREED and ATTACHMENT.
Fear can cause depression, nervous breakdown, create confusions, and reduce enthusiasm, happiness and interest to live life and sometime leads to suicide.
FEAR has seldom been addressed or focused in a organized or professional way in the manner to get answers for a common man as to what is fear, how fear takes birth, what causes fear, facts about fear, how to understand fear, how to MANAGE or DEAL with FEAR and how to overcome or remove it and what remedies can be offered.
